Technology Upgrade Assisted by Grant Fund

Burcas has been awarded the maximum available grant of £30,000 from the "LiftOff" programme, which is a support and development initiative specifically targeted at West Midlands companies operating in the aerospace industry, funded through the European Regional Development Fund.

The company was awarded the Business Development Grant to enable it to undertake a range of activities to improve productivity and shorten delivery times, while maintaining its current high quality standards.

Activities funded by the grant include the upgrading of existing technologies such as CAD and advanced CNC machine tools, the development of new processes and investigation into the possible use of new materials The objective of the "LiftOff" programme is to ensure that the West Midlands maintains a sustainable and world-class aerospace industry, meeting current demands while at the same time preparing to capitalise on the imminent up-turn in the market.

New aerospace projects, for example the A380, A400M and the Joint Strike Fighter have all been approved and are moving towards commercial realisation. Levels of existing production are expected to increase substantially; by up to 50% in the case of Airbus. First tier suppliers are already seeing this new work coming through, and it is expected that it will swiftly percolate down the supply chain. With the benefit of the "LiftOff" grant, Burcas is well positioned to take advantage of these important commercial opportunities.
